ABSTRACT OF THE DISCLOSURE LOW-COST BUT ACCURATE RADIOACTIVE LOGGING FOR DETERMINING WATER SATURATIONS IN A RESERVOIR A method is disclosed for determining water saturation in a petroleum reservoir using logging signals indirectly related to the abundances of oxygen nuclei in the reservoir rock. The first step of the invention is to record a log sensitive to the abundance of oxygen nuclei, after the region surrounding the well bore is caused to have fluid saturations representative of the bulk of the reservoir. A purposeful change is then made in the fluid saturations in the region surrounding the well bore by injection a liquid capable of displacing substantially all of the original fluids. The log is recorded a second time. The displacing fluid is then itself displaced by brine, and a third log is recorded. Water saturation is then determined from differences between the logs and from known fractional volume oxygen contents of the reservoir brine and the first injected liquid. It is not necessary that the log responses be independent of the material in the borehole, the casing, the casing cement, or the reservoir rock. It is only necessary that changes in formation content cause proportional changes in log responses.
